kostenloser Webspace werbefrei: lima-city


Unixtimestamp Untergang aller HPs?

lima-cityForumProgrammiersprachenPHP, MySQL & .htaccess

  1. Autor dieses Themas

    izskisurfer

    izskisurfer hat kostenlosen Webspace.

    Also am 19.1.2038 ?berschreitet Unix bei der darstellung und der Laufweite des Unixtimestamps die Integergrenze!
    Was unternehmt ihr um eure HPs trotzdem zu erhalten?
    Denkt ihr alle HPs wtag/erde">erden nichtmehr funzeln?
    Was k?nnte man dagegen machen?
  2.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

  3. e*****************t

    Ich w?rde die date() Funktion um 1 Stelle verl?ngern an UNIXs Stelle...
    Ich meine, Windows konnte das auch, also wird man das doch in UNIX auch ohne Probleme machen k?nnen.
    Ohne eine neue PHP/UNIX/sonstwas Version wird man da nichts machen k?nnen...
  4. Ich denke es ist noch genug Zeit daf?r kannst ja f?r Newkammer schreiben was Unix ist. Irgendwie schnell auf gegriffen.
  5. lordgartenzwerg

    lordgartenzwerg hat kostenlosen Webspace.

    Also ich w?rde mir jetzt auch noch keine Gedanken dar?ber machen. Aber ich denk in fast 35 Jahren wird es sicherlich einen gr??eren Datentyp als Integer geben :smokin:
  6. Autor dieses Themas

    izskisurfer

    izskisurfer hat kostenlosen Webspace.

    es gibt bereits gr??ere biginteger oder varchar etc. aber das ?ndert nichts daran, dass alles alte was auf unixtimestamp basierte upgedatet werden muss!
  7. e*****************t

    Eben. Deshalb ist es sehr wichtig, dass nicht erst ein paar Tage vor dem Ablauf gesagt wird: Oh, vielleicht h?tten wir fr?her schon auf die Idee kommen sollen ein Update auf den Markt zu bringen...
    Wenn JETZT alle neuen Versionen bereits den Integer erweitern, dann ist in 35 Jahren ?berhaupt kein Problem mehr vorhanden. Wird allerdings alles hinausgeschoben, dann wird es wahrscheinlich ein paar Probleme geben, da vor allem Firmen nicht jede Woche ein Update ihrer UNIX Version installieren...
  8. Autor dieses Themas

    izskisurfer

    izskisurfer hat kostenlosen Webspace.

    Genau das ist eines der vielen Probleme!
    stellt euch vor irgendwo tickt noch eine alte bombe von 1970 oder so was w?re nun 2038 wenn sie mit unixtimestamp arbeitet? kabum oder nur ein weiterer blindg?nger?
  9. lordoflima

    Admin Kostenloser Webspace von lordoflima

    lordoflima hat kostenlosen Webspace.

    Das ist noch 34 Jahre hin, das ist uninteressanter als wenn Juice nicht mehr rauskommt (kaum m?glich) ^^
  10. LOL, Hier werden ja Probleme diskutiert ... Aber erstens wird heute schon oftmals ein erweiterter UNIX-timestamp benutzt, der reicht dann so ziemlich ewig, da kommt dann eher schon in 8000 Jahren das Problem das bei MySQL das Datum nur 4 Stellen f?r die Jahreszahl vorgesehen hat. ...
  11. Sollte nicht vorher noch irgendwann ein Meteorit die Erde treffen?
  12. Der Datentyp von Unix fuer den Timestamp ist derzeit als 32-bit-Integer definiert, von dem 31 bit verwendet werden. Man muss diesen Datentyp nur auf einen 64-bit-Integer aendern, und alle Software, die mit dem Unix-Timestamp arbeitet, recompilieren. Natuerlich wird manche Software kaputt werden (weil ein paar Idiotenprogrammierer int statt time_t als Datentyp verwendet haben), aber das sind Bugs, die relativ einfach auffindbar und behebbar sind.
  13. deadlyassfuck

    deadlyassfuck hat kostenlosen Webspace.

    also das wird doch in 35 jahren realisierbar sein...sp?testens wenn der zeitdr?ck steigt werden einige geld darin investieren...ist das gleiche wie mit der jahrtausendwende....
  14.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!

    lima-city: Gratis werbefreier Webspace für deine eigene Homepage

Dir gefällt dieses Thema?

Über lima-city

Login zum Webhosting ohne Werbung!